A farm garbage incinerator is a valuable tool for farmers looking to efficiently and safely dispose of their waste. This device uses high temperatures to burn organic matter, eliminating the need for landfill disposal or other methods of getting rid of farm waste. In this article, we will explore the many benefits of using a farm garbage incinerator.

One of the main advantages of using a farm garbage incinerator is that it is environmentally friendly. By burning organic waste at high temperatures, the device produces a clean-burning flame that minimizes harmful emissions. This means that farmers can avoid the environmental damage caused by landfills and other disposal methods, making their operations more sustainable and eco-friendly.

Additionally, a farm garbage incinerator can help farmers save time and money. Instead of having to transport waste to a landfill or pay for disposal services, farmers can simply burn their organic matter on-site using the incinerator. This can result in significant cost savings and reduce the need for additional labor or equipment to manage waste disposal.

Furthermore, using a farm garbage incinerator can improve farm efficiency. By getting rid of waste on-site, farmers can free up valuable space on their properties and avoid cluttered storage areas. This can make it easier to move around the farm, access equipment, and perform necessary tasks. In turn, this can lead to increased productivity and a smoother workflow for farm operations.

Another benefit of using a farm garbage incinerator is that it can help reduce pests and disease. Organic waste can attract unwanted insects, rodents, and other pests that can damage crops and spread disease. By burning this waste, farmers can effectively eliminate these pests and reduce the risk of contamination on their farms. This can lead to healthier crops and livestock, fewer losses, and a better overall farm environment.

In addition, a farm garbage incinerator can provide farmers with a renewable source of energy. The heat generated by burning organic waste can be harnessed and used to power other farm operations, such as heating greenhouses, drying crops, or generating electricity. This can help farmers reduce their reliance on fossil fuels and lower their energy costs, making their operations more sustainable and efficient in the long run.

Furthermore, using a farm garbage incinerator can help farmers comply with regulations and meet industry standards. Many jurisdictions have strict rules and guidelines regarding the proper disposal of waste, including organic matter. By using an incinerator, farmers can ensure that they are following the law and operating in a responsible and environmentally conscious manner. This can help them avoid fines, penalties, and other legal consequences that may result from improper waste disposal practices.
